Skip to content

Conversation

@folkertdev
Copy link
Member

@folkertdev folkertdev commented Jun 4, 2025

It caused us to error out with BZ_DATA_ERROR for some inputs. That is just an implementation/logic error.

@codecov
Copy link

codecov bot commented Jun 4, 2025

Codecov Report

All modified and coverable lines are covered by tests ✅

Flag Coverage Δ
fuzz-compress 50.39% <100.00%> (-0.62%) ⬇️
fuzz-decompress 32.22% <100.00%> (-0.76%) ⬇️
test-aarch64-apple-darwin 90.06% <100.00%> (ø)
test-x86_64-apple-darwin 90.16% <100.00%> (ø)
test-x86_64-unknown-linux-gnu 90.06% <100.00%> (ø)

Flags with carried forward coverage won't be shown. Click here to find out more.

Files with missing lines Coverage Δ
libbz2-rs-sys/src/decompress.rs 97.74% <100.00%> (-0.40%) ⬇️

... and 1 file with indirect coverage changes

🚀 New features to boost your workflow:
  • ❄️ Test Analytics: Detect flaky tests, report on failures, and find test suite problems.

@folkertdev folkertdev force-pushed the attempt-to-repro-fuzz-issue branch from 7258d00 to 399904a Compare June 4, 2025 15:59
@folkertdev folkertdev changed the title Attempt to repro fuzz issue Fix off-by-one error in a manual bounds check Jun 4, 2025
@folkertdev folkertdev requested a review from bjorn3 June 4, 2025 16:02
@folkertdev folkertdev merged commit e2f271b into main Jun 5, 2025
23 checks passed
@folkertdev folkertdev deleted the attempt-to-repro-fuzz-issue branch June 5, 2025 09:22
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ants